Unmissable Rachmaninov from Boris Giltburg
This is a significant release from Naxos: Rachmaninoc's Piano Sonatas No. 1 & 2, plus an arrangement of the orchestral tone-poem The Isle of the Dead.The First Sonata, D-Minor, Op. 28, dates from 1907/08. Its heft might be a contributing facto in its neglect: as Giltburg says in his excellent booklet notes:I grew up in unquestioning ignorance of Rachmaninov’s First Piano Sonata.
